What is a Machine Lease Agreement?

A machine lease agreement is a contract between the owner of a piece of equipment (the lessor) and a company looking to use that equipment temporarily (the lessee). The agreement outlines the terms and conditions under which the lessee can use the equipment, including payment schedules, maintenance responsibilities, and insurance requirements.

By entering into a lease agreement, the lessee gains access to high-cost machinery without the need to make a large capital investment up front.

Why Use a Machine Lease Agreement?

There are several key reasons why businesses choose to use machine lease agreements:

Cost-Effectiveness

Leasing equipment is often more cost-effective than purchasing outright, particularly for businesses with limited capital resources. By spreading the costs of equipment over the lease term, companies can avoid significant upfront expenses.

Flexibility and Upgradability

Lease agreements provide businesses with flexibility in upgrading equipment as technology advances. This flexibility allows companies to stay competitive by utilizing the latest machinery without the financial burden of purchasing new equipment frequently.

Risk Mitigation

Machine lease agreements help mitigate risk by clearly defining the responsibilities of both parties. From payment schedules to maintenance requirements, the terms of the agreement reduce the potential for disputes and ensure that both the lessor and lessee understand their obligations.

Opportunity to Test Equipment

One significant advantage of machine lease agreements is the opportunity for businesses to test equipment before making a long-term commitment. This trial period allows companies to assess the suitability of the equipment for their operations without the risk of a substantial investment.

Conserves Capital

By opting for lease agreements instead of outright purchases, businesses can conserve capital for other essential expenses, such as payroll, marketing, or expansion initiatives. This capital preservation can help businesses maintain financial stability and flexibility.

What to Include in a Machine Lease Agreement?

When drafting a machine lease agreement, it’s important to include the following key elements:

Identification of Parties

Clearly identify the lessor and lessee in the agreement to ensure that both parties are aware of their roles and responsibilities. This identification helps prevent misunderstandings and disputes down the line.

Description of Equipment

Detail the equipment being leased, including specific make, model, and serial number details. This description ensures that both parties are clear on the equipment being leased and its condition at the time of the agreement.

Term of Lease

Specify the duration of the lease agreement, including the start and end dates. Clearly defining the lease term helps both parties plan for the equipment’s use and return at the end of the agreed-upon period.

Payment Terms

Outline the payment schedule for the lease agreement, including any upfront costs, monthly payments, and penalties for late payments. Clear payment terms help maintain financial transparency and accountability throughout the lease term.

Maintenance Responsibilities

Clarify who is responsible for maintaining and servicing the equipment during the lease term. By outlining maintenance responsibilities, both parties can ensure that the equipment remains in good working condition throughout the lease period.

Insurance Requirements

Specify the type and amount of insurance coverage required for the leased equipment. Adequate insurance coverage protects both parties in the event of damage, theft, or other unforeseen circumstances that may impact the equipment.

How to Draft a Machine Lease Agreement

When drafting a machine lease agreement, it’s important to consult with legal counsel to ensure that the terms of the agreement comply with applicable laws and regulations. Consider the following steps:

Consult with Legal Counsel

Seek advice from a lawyer experienced in contract law to ensure that your lease agreement is legally sound. Legal counsel can also provide guidance on drafting terms that protect your interests.

Define Terms and Conditions

Carefully outline the terms and conditions of the lease agreement, including payment terms, maintenance responsibilities, and insurance requirements. Clearly defining these terms helps prevent misunderstandings and disputes.

Include Dispute Resolution Mechanisms

Specify how disputes between the lessor and lessee will be resolved to avoid costly litigation. Including dispute resolution mechanisms in the agreement can help expedite conflict resolution and maintain a positive working relationship.

Review and Negotiate

Review the lease agreement with all parties involved and negotiate any terms that may be unclear or contentious. Open communication and negotiation can help ensure that all parties are satisfied with the terms of the agreement.

Sign and Execute

Once all parties are in agreement, sign the lease agreement and ensure that all terms are executed according to the agreed-upon schedule. Signing and executing the agreement officially establishes the terms of the lease and the obligations of each party.

Maintain Records

Keep detailed records of the lease agreement and all correspondence related to the equipment lease for future reference. Maintaining accurate records can help resolve disputes, track payments, and ensure compliance with the terms of the agreement.

Tips for Successful Machine Lease Agreements

To ensure a successful machine lease agreement, consider the following tips:

Thoroughly Research Equipment

Before entering into a lease agreement, thoroughly research the equipment being leased to ensure it meets your business needs. Consider factors such as capacity, efficiency, and compatibility with your operations.

Read the Fine Print

Carefully review all terms and conditions of the lease agreement to avoid any surprises down the line. Pay close attention to payment terms, maintenance responsibilities, and insurance requirements to ensure you understand your obligations.

Communicate Clearly

Maintain open communication with the lessor to address any concerns or issues that may arise during the lease term. Clear communication can help prevent misunderstandings and ensure a positive working relationship throughout the lease agreement.

Document Everything

Keep detailed records of all communications and transactions related to the lease agreement for future reference. Documenting key discussions, agreements, and payments can help protect your interests and provide a clear record of the lease agreement’s terms.

Plan for Renewal or Return

Consider your options for renewing the lease agreement or returning the equipment at the end of the lease term. Planning allows you to evaluate the equipment’s performance and your ongoing needs to determine the best course of action for your business.
